The Three-Tee Rotation: An Easy Way to Build Better Weekend Outfits

You do not need twenty graphic tees in active rotation. Three distinct roles make it easier to get dressed while still giving every outfit a different mood.

1. The clean graphic

Choose one tee with a clear design, restrained colors, and enough negative space. Wear it with straight jeans, simple sneakers, and an open overshirt. This is the version that works for lunch, errands, or a casual evening.

2. The conversation tee

This is the funny, strange, or highly specific design—the shirt someone notices from across the room. Let it lead the outfit. Keep everything else quieter so the joke or artwork gets room to land.

3. The washed-in favorite

A softer, vintage-style tee adds texture without trying too hard. Pair it with relaxed denim, workwear pants, or shorts. A slightly roomier fit usually supports the lived-in mood.

Repeat the formula, not the exact outfit

Change the layer, shoe, or pant while keeping the tee’s role consistent. The clean graphic can move from jeans to chinos. The conversation tee can sit under a jacket. The washed tee can work with shorts one week and dark denim the next.

A useful wardrobe is not the one with the most options. It is the one where the options already know their job.
